TITLE : A330 ETOPS RECURRENT COURSE (330ETRLTTP)

LEVEL : 2

DESCRIPTION/OBJECTIVES :

The recurrent course is a review of the approved rules and procedures required to operate the Airbus A330 Extended Twin-engine Operations (ETOPS).

At the end of the course, the participants will be able to carry out the current rules and procedures based on the prevailing and approved Diversion Time, and carry-out system maintenance tasks in accordance with the Latest Configuration, Maintenance and Procedures Manual (CMP).

DESIGNED FOR : Line and Base maintenance mechanics Inspectors/Engineers/Specialists Technical Training Instructors DURATION : 6.0 Hrs (1 Day)

SYLLABUS :

Introduction 0.5 Hr

History 0.5 Hr

Regulations 2.5 Hrs

ETOPS Maintenance Requirements 2.5 Hrs

RECOMMENDED PRE-REQUISITE : A330 ETOPS Initial Course RECOMMENDED NUMBER OF PARTICIPANTS: 20

Revision: 02 TITLE : A340/330 A&P DIFFERENCES COURSE (343APDLTTP)

LEVEL : 3

DESCRIPTION/OBJECTIVES :

The course covers information on the A340-300 to A330-300 Airframe & Powerplant Systems differences. This will enable A340 trained mechanics to perform line and base maintenance tasks on the A330 aircraft in accordance with maintenance manual procedures and safety precautions.

DESIGNED FOR : Line Maintenance personnel DURATION : 30.0 Hrs (5 Days)

SYLLABUS :

Aircraft Presentation 0.5 Hr

Electronic Instrument System/OBMS 1.0 Hr

Electrical Power / Lights 2.0 Hrs

Water & Waste 0.5 Hr

Pneumatics / Aircon-Pressurization 1.5 Hr Fuels System, Fuel Servicing 4.0 Hrs

Hydraulics / Landing Gears 1.5 Hr

Fire Protection 1.0 Hr

Powerplant (CFM56-5C4 to CF6-80E1A2) 18.0 Hrs

RECOMMENDED PRE-REQUISITE : A340 A&P Ground Engineers Initial Course RECOMMENDED NUMBER OF PARTICIPANTS: 20

Revision: 02 TITLE : A340/330 AVIONICS SYSTEMS DIFFERENCES (343AVDLTTP)

LEVEL : 3

DESCRIPTION/OBJECTIVES :

This course emphasizes differences between avionics systems of PAL-operated A340 and A330 aircraft. At the end of the course, the participants will able to:

a. learn and understand the differences in the avionics systems installed in PAL operated A340 and A330 aircraft versions

b. perform maintenance appropriate to the aircraft avionics systems configuration in accordance with maintenance manual procedures and safety precautions. c. determine avionics system components interchangeability

DESIGNED FOR : Line and Base Avionics Mechanics Inspectors/Engineers/Specialists Technical Training Instructors

Electrical/Electronic Shop Technicians (Modular) DURATION : 6.0 Hrs (1 Day)

SYLLABUS :

Aircraft General 0.5 Hr

EIS/ Recording / On-board Maint System (OBMS) 0.5 Hr

Communication 1.0 Hr

Navigation 1.0 Hr

Electrical Power / Hydraulics 1.0 Hr

Automatic Flight Systems 1.0 Hr

Inflight Entertainment System (MAS 2000E) 1.0 Hr

RECOMMENDED PRE-REQUISITE : A340/330 Avionics Ground Engineer Initial Course RECOMMENDED NUMBER OF PARTICIPANTS: 20
